「開発者向けオプションってONにしても大丈夫?」と不安に思ったことはありませんか?
本来はアプリ開発者用の設定ですが、間違って使うとスマホに不具合を起こすこともあります。
この記事では、開発者向けオプションのデメリットや注意点をわかりやすく解説します。
安全に使いたい人や設定を見直したい方は、ぜひ参考にしてください。
開発者向けオプションって何?スマホに元からある設定の正体
スマホの設定画面に隠れている「開発者向けオプション」。
名前の通り、アプリ開発者のために用意された高度な設定項目です。
ここでは、この機能の目的と特徴を解説します。
Androidに標準搭載された開発支援機能
Androidスマホには標準で開発者向けオプションが搭載されています。
本来はアプリの動作確認やデバッグ用に使用される設定です。
一般ユーザーが使う場面はあまり多くありません。
本来はアプリ開発者向けのツール群
このオプションでは、USBデバッグ、アニメーション速度変更、GPUレンダリング確認などが可能です。
開発者がスマホの挙動をテストするために役立つツールが並んでいます。
一般ユーザーでもONにできるが自己責任
設定メニュー内で特定の手順を踏めば、誰でもこのオプションを有効化できます。
ただし、内容を理解せずに操作するとトラブルの原因になります。
一部設定はスマホ動作に強く影響する
表示速度、通信制御、ログ出力などの項目はスマホの挙動に大きく関係します。
設定ミスによって、スマホの操作性や安定性が低下することもあるため要注意です。
開発者向けオプションのデメリットとは?知っておくべき落とし穴
開発者向けオプションは便利な機能が多い反面、操作を間違えるとスマホに悪影響を与えることも。
ここでは代表的なデメリットを紹介します。
間違った設定で動作不良を起こす可能性
一部の設定を無効または変更することで、アプリの挙動が変化したり、スマホが強制終了したりする場合があります。
特にアニメーション、バックグラウンド制限、USBデバッグの項目には注意が必要です。
表示が崩れる・アニメーションが乱れることも
「ウィンドウアニメスケール」などの設定を変更すると、画面の表示がカクついたり、不自然な挙動になることがあります。
一見軽くなったように感じても、操作性に違和感が出る人も多いです。
一部アプリが正常に動かなくなる場合がある
開発者設定によっては、アプリ側が意図しない動作を引き起こすことも。
とくにセキュリティアプリや省電力アプリが誤作動するケースがあります。
メーカー保証外になる可能性もある
一部スマホメーカーは、開発者向け設定の使用に関して制限を設けていることがあります。
設定変更が原因で不具合が出た場合、保証の対象外になる可能性もあるので注意しましょう。
実際に起こる不具合・トラブル例|ONにするとスマホが不安定に?
開発者向けオプションをONにすると、日常のスマホ操作にも影響が出ることがあります。
ここでは、よくある不具合例を紹介します。
スマホが重くなる・電池の減りが早くなる
設定によっては、常にログを記録したり、バックグラウンド処理が増加することがあります。
その結果、電池消費が早まったり、動作が遅く感じられる原因になります。
タッチ反応やスクロールがカクつく
アニメーションスケールの変更や、GPU強制描画を有効にすることで、画面の滑らかさが損なわれることも。
スクロール時のカクつきやフリックの違和感が出るケースがあります。
開発向けログ出力が処理負担になる
開発者設定では内部の動作記録(ログ)を常時出力する機能もあります。
この記録作業がスマホの処理能力を圧迫し、パフォーマンス低下につながることもあります。
通信やアプリ連携に影響が出ることも
USBデバッグやネットワーク関連の設定を変更すると、Wi-Fiやモバイル通信の挙動が変化します。
また、一部のアプリとの連携がスムーズにいかなくなることもあるため注意が必要です。
セキュリティ・プライバシー面のリスクにも注意
開発者向けオプションには、スマホの保護機能を弱めるような設定も含まれています。
操作によっては、セキュリティ上の大きなリスクとなることがあります。
USBデバッグONのままは非常に危険
USBデバッグはPCとスマホを自由に接続して操作できるようにする機能です。
ONのままだと、他人に接続された際にデータ操作や不正アクセスをされるリスクがあります。
特に公共のUSBポート利用時は注意が必要です。
他人にスマホを操作されやすくなる
USBデバッグが有効な状態では、スマホのロック画面がバイパスされる可能性もあります。
端末の盗難や紛失時の被害が拡大するため、必要がなければ常にOFFにしておくのが安心です。
位置情報やネットワーク設定に影響も
開発者設定では仮想の位置情報を使える設定もあります。
誤ってONにするとアプリの現在地取得がズレたり、SNSや地図の精度が落ちる原因になります。
マルウェアの攻撃対象になることもある
開発者向けオプションを使った状態では、セキュリティの穴が広がることになります。
悪質なアプリやウイルスにとっては、攻撃しやすい状態といえるため注意が必要です。
開発者向けオプションの使い方と無効化の手順
開発者向けオプションを使う場合は、設定の意味を理解しながら慎重に操作することが大切です。
ここでは、安全な使い方と無効化の手順を紹介します。
開発者向けオプションの表示方法
- スマホの「設定」アプリを開く
- 「端末情報」または「デバイス情報」をタップ
- 「ビルド番号」を7回連続でタップ
- 「開発者向けオプション」が設定内に表示される
この手順で、誰でも開発者設定を使えるようになります。
変更した設定の元に戻す方法
開発者オプション内で不具合が発生したら、変更した設定を「デフォルト(標準)」に戻しましょう。
設定項目ごとに「元に戻す」ボタンがないため、手動で数値や状態を初期状態に戻す必要があります。
設定を記録しておくと復旧しやすくなります。
無効化しても影響はない?
開発者向けオプションを「OFF」にすることで、動作やセキュリティ上のリスクは解消されます。
ただし、一部の設定はOFFにしても内部に残ることがあるため、再起動して挙動を確認するのがおすすめです。
設定に不安がある人は、オプション自体を無効にしておく方が安心して使えます。